Prepare your motorcycle<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<div id=\"attachment_13152\" style=\"width: 716px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-13152\" class=\"wp-image-13152 size-full\" src=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/prepare-your-motorcycle-1.jpg\" alt=\"Check your motorcycle and get it prepared - motorcycle winter riding tips\" width=\"706\" height=\"400\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/prepare-your-motorcycle-1.jpg 706w, https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/prepare-your-motorcycle-1-500x283.jpg 500w, https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/prepare-your-motorcycle-1-350x198.jpg 350w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 706px) 100vw, 706px\" \/><p id=\"caption-attachment-13152\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Check your motorcycle and get it prepared - motorcycle winter riding tips<\/p><\/div>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Check_your_tires\"><\/span>Check your tires<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>Winter riding can be slippery or icy, so <strong>make sure your motorcycle tires have excellent traction<\/strong>.<\/p>\n<p>Only if your tires have enough tread depth can you safely handle slippery and icy roads.<\/p>\n<p>Winter tires for motorcycles are currently available in many online and offline stores. You can <strong>change your regular tires for winter ones when riding on those cold days<\/strong>. Winter tires can provide better grip in cold and slippery road conditions.<\/p>\n<p>Besides, <strong>check the tire pressure before you go<\/strong>, making sure the pressure is normal and good to go.<\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Battery_Health\"><\/span>Battery Health<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>Cold weather will drain your motorcycle battery faster than usual. Therefore, it is necessary to <strong>check the <a href=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/best-motorcycle-battery\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">battery<\/a> charge and condition regularly<\/strong>.<\/p>\n<p>Moreover, the working time of motorcycle batteries will also decrease in winter. If you are about to embark on a long-distance ride, it is important to charge the battery before departure.<\/p>\n<p>And, you should also pay attention to the battery life during the journey.<\/p>\n<p>When the motorcycle is not in use, hook its battery up to a battery charger to maintain the power. Do not leave the battery in a depleted state for a long time, which will damage the battery and shorten its life.<\/p>\n<div class=\"su-box su-box-style-glass\" id=\"\" style=\"border-color:#0000b1;border-radius:5px;\"><div class=\"su-box-title\" style=\"background-color:#0913e4;color:#FFFFFF;border-top-left-radius:3px;border-top-right-radius:3px\">Motorcycle Battery Charging Tips<\/div><div class=\"su-box-content su-u-clearfix su-u-trim\" style=\"border-bottom-left-radius:3px;border-bottom-right-radius:3px\">\n<a href=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/how-long-to-charge-a-motorcycle-battery\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">How Long to Charge a Motorcycle Battery(The Ultimate Guide)<\/a><\/div><\/div>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Fluid_Levels\"><\/span>Fluid Levels<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>Check all fluid levels, including oil, coolant, and brake fluid before you start the winter ride.<\/p>\n<p>Use <strong>winter-grade oil<\/strong>, so your motorcycle engine runs smoothly in the cold. This kind of oil can protect and help your motorcycle start and run in cold weather.<\/p>\n<p>Besides, ensure the coolant is rated for below-freezing temperatures to prevent engine damage.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: center;\"><a class=\"fasc-button fasc-size-large fasc-type-flat fasc-rounded-medium\" style=\"background-color: #33809e; color: #ffffff;\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/how-to-change-motorcycle-coolant\/\">How to Change Motorcycle Coolant?<\/a>&nbsp; &nbsp; &nbsp; &nbsp;&nbsp;<a class=\"fasc-button fasc-size-large fasc-type-flat fasc-rounded-medium\" style=\"background-color: #33809e; color: #ffffff;\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\" href=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/how-often-to-replace-motorcycle-coolant\/\">How Often Should You Replace Motorcycle Coolant?<\/a><\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Lighting\"><\/span>Lighting<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>Winter days are short, and the weather can be bad; the visibility is often reduced. So, a <strong>lighting check<\/strong> is also an important winter motorcycle riding tip.<\/p>\n<p>Check and make sure all lights are functioning correctly. These include the <strong>headlights, brake lights, turn signals, daytime running lights, fog lights<\/strong>, and others.<\/p>\n<p>If you think the light is not bright enough, you can consider upgrading to LED bulbs.<\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Lubricate_Moving_Parts\"><\/span>Lubricate Moving Parts<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>Cold weather can cause parts to stiffen. <strong>Keep your chain and other moving parts well-lubricated to ensure smooth operation.<\/strong> Check and adjust lubrication more frequently than in warmer months.<\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"2_Dress_for_the_Weather_to_Stay_Warm\"><\/span>#2. Dress for the Weather to Stay Warm<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<div id=\"attachment_13153\" style=\"width: 710px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-13153\" class=\"wp-image-13153\" src=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/essential-motorcycle-winter-riding-dress-to-stay-warm.jpg\" alt=\"essential motorcycle winter riding dress to stay warm\" width=\"700\" height=\"451\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/essential-motorcycle-winter-riding-dress-to-stay-warm.jpg 776w, https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/essential-motorcycle-winter-riding-dress-to-stay-warm-500x322.jpg 500w, https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/essential-motorcycle-winter-riding-dress-to-stay-warm-350x226.jpg 350w, https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/essential-motorcycle-winter-riding-dress-to-stay-warm-768x495.jpg 768w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 700px) 100vw, 700px\" \/><p id=\"caption-attachment-13153\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">essential motorcycle winter riding dress to stay warm<\/p><\/div>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Layer_Up\"><\/span>Layer Up<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>Wearing multiple layers is key to staying warm during cold day rides. But you need to <strong>choose gear that fits you well but isn\u2019t too tight.<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><strong>Breathable cloth that has room for airflow and can be layered is your first choice.<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>When riding on winter days, I prefer to wear this style: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Wear a moisture-wicking base layer first;<\/li>\n<li>Then an insulating mid layer;<\/li>\n<li>Finally, wear a waterproof and windproof outer layer.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>This combination helps regulate your body temperature and keep you dry.<\/p>\n<p>I must stress that <strong>waterproof and windproof gear is important for winter riding<\/strong>. They will protect your body from getting wet or freezing cold in the cold winter.<\/p>\n<p>By the way, a friendly reminder: even if there\u2019s no rain, snow, or extreme weather when you set out, bring these cold-weather clothes. Once you\u2019re in these extreme conditions, they\u2019ll keep your body warm.<\/p>\n<p>Trust me, this winter motorcycle riding tip will always benefit you.<\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Heated_Gear\"><\/span>Heated Gear<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>Heated gear like <strong>gloves, vests, and grips<\/strong> is also a necessary winter riding tip. These are especially useful for maintaining your body temperature during long rides.<\/p>\n<p>I love using heated gloves and heated grips because they keep my hands warm. With warm hands, I can better control the motorcycle handlebars.<\/p>\n<p>If your hands are cold, you can't even grip the handlebars, and no way you can control the motorcycle properly.<\/p>\n<p>Also, when buying these gears, you need to pay attention to the configuration of your motorcycle. Make sure your motorcycle can handle the electrical load of the heating gear.<\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Good_boots\"><\/span>Good boots<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>Your feet' protection matters just as much as your hands.<\/p>\n<p>The hands need protection because they control the handlebars of the motorcycle. You feet need protection because they control the <a href=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/different-types-of-motorcycle-clutches\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">clutch<\/a>, shift gears and brake.<\/p>\n<p>Frozen feet mess with your clutch, shifting, and braking. This is no fun, totally unsafe.<\/p>\n<p>I think you should be aware of this danger, but I would rather you never experience these unhappy moments.<\/p>\n<p>Thus, wearing <strong>warm, waterproof and grippy boots is your best choice<\/strong> when riding in winter.<\/p>\n<p>Not know how to choose the right boots for your next ride? Read <a href=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/different-types-of-motorcycle-boots\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">here<\/a>.<\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Balaclava_and_neck_warmer\"><\/span>Balaclava and neck warmer<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>Balaclava or neck warmer can protect your face and neck from cold wind. These items help seal the gap between the helmet and jacket to prevent wind chill. Wearing these equipment will prevent the cold wind from entering your helmet and jacket, so your body will not feel cold.<\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Choose_a_full-face_helmet\"><\/span>Choose a full-face helmet<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p><strong>In the freezing winter, wearing a <a href=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/motorcycle-helmets\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">full-face helmet<\/a> must be your first choice.<\/strong> It will fully protect your face and head. The cold wind will not make your head cold or even cause a cold.<\/p>\n<p>I also prefer to pair my full-face helmet with a neck warmer, which will bring me a better effect.<\/p>\n<p>Together, they will block the gap between the helmet and the jacket. The cold air and wind will not be able to sneak in and get close to your body.<\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"3_Equip_Essential_Motorcycle_Winter_Riding_Gear\"><\/span>#3. Add Wind Protection Device<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<div id=\"attachment_13154\" style=\"width: 722px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-13154\" class=\"wp-image-13154 size-full\" src=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/add-wind-protection-device.jpg\" alt=\"add wind protection device to minimize cold airflow\" width=\"712\" height=\"387\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/add-wind-protection-device.jpg 712w, https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/add-wind-protection-device-500x272.jpg 500w, https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/add-wind-protection-device-350x190.jpg 350w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 712px) 100vw, 712px\" \/><p id=\"caption-attachment-13154\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">add wind protection device to minimize cold airflow<\/p><\/div>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Lowers\"><\/span>Lowers<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>Adding lowers to your motorcycle can help block some of the cold wind, rain, and snow.<\/p>\n<p>It mainly provides wind and mud protection for the rider's legs and boots. This can minimize cold airflow and prevent your legs and feet from being frozen by the constant invasion of cold airflow.<\/p>\n<p>When choosing lowers, be sure to choose one that matches the shape of your motorcycle.<\/p>\n<p>Some motorcycle equipment shops can provide custom services to make the lowers fit the engine guard perfectly, thereby minimizing the shaking during riding.<\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Windshield\"><\/span>Windshield<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>The windshield is another device worth equipping for winter motorcycle riding.<\/p>\n<p>Because different motorcycle model has a different shape, there are also various windshields.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Installing a quick-release removable windshield<\/strong> will be the best choice. They can provide the most fashion sense and function.<\/p>\n<p>And, when the temperature rises and the warm season arrives, you can also remove it and store it for use next winter.<\/p>\n<p>Remember to <a href=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/how-to-clean-motorcycle-windshield\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">clean the windshield<\/a> before you store it for long time.<\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"5_Ride_Smart\"><\/span>#5.&nbsp;Ride Smart<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<div id=\"attachment_13155\" style=\"width: 860px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-13155\" class=\"wp-image-13155\" src=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/motorcycle-winter-ride.jpg\" alt=\"motorcycle winter ride tips - ride smartly\" width=\"850\" height=\"530\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/motorcycle-winter-ride.jpg 899w, https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/motorcycle-winter-ride-500x312.jpg 500w, https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/motorcycle-winter-ride-350x218.jpg 350w, https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/motorcycle-winter-ride-768x479.jpg 768w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 850px) 100vw, 850px\" \/><p id=\"caption-attachment-13155\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">motorcycle winter ride tips - ride smartly<\/p><\/div>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Adjust_Riding_Style\"><\/span>Adjust Riding Style<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>Winter riding requires a more cautious approach than other riding seasons. Therefore, adjust your riding style will be a smart winter motorcycle riding tip.<\/p>\n<p>Remember to <strong>increase your <a href=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/motorcycle-following-distance\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">motorcycle following distance<\/a> when riding in winter<\/strong>. You will get more time to react to slippery conditions.<\/p>\n<p>What's more, you should <strong>avoid sudden acceleration and braking<\/strong>, and make turns slowly to prevent skidding.<\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Be_Aware_of_Road_Conditions\"><\/span>Be Aware of Road Conditions<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>Stay informed about the weather and road conditions before heading out.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Look out for black ice<\/strong>, which can be nearly invisible but extremely slippery.<\/p>\n<p>And, you should avoid riding immediately after a snowfall until the roads are cleared.<\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Use_Caution_on_Bridges_and_Overpasses\"><\/span>Use Caution on Bridges and Overpasses<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>These structures freeze faster than regular roads due to airflow underneath.<\/p>\n<p>So, remember to <strong>approach them with caution and avoid sudden movements<\/strong>. Otherwise could lead to a loss of traction.<\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Avoid_Riding_in_Extreme_Conditions\"><\/span>Avoid Riding in Extreme Conditions<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p><strong>If conditions are too severe, consider postponing your ride.<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Heavy snow, ice storms, and rainy days increase the risk of accidents and mechanical failures.<\/p>\n<p>In the extremely low temperature and heavey wind days, cancel the ride is also a wise choice.<\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"6_Stay_Your_Motorcycle_Visible\"><\/span>#6. Stay Your Motorcycle Visible<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<div id=\"attachment_13125\" style=\"width: 860px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-13125\" class=\"wp-image-13125\" src=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/add-reflective-tape-onto-your-motorcycle-can-also-improve-its-visibility.jpg\" alt=\"add reflective tape onto your motorcycle can also improve its visibility\" width=\"850\" height=\"425\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/add-reflective-tape-onto-your-motorcycle-can-also-improve-its-visibility.jpg 1000w, https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/add-reflective-tape-onto-your-motorcycle-can-also-improve-its-visibility-500x250.jpg 500w, https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/add-reflective-tape-onto-your-motorcycle-can-also-improve-its-visibility-350x175.jpg 350w, https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/add-reflective-tape-onto-your-motorcycle-can-also-improve-its-visibility-768x384.jpg 768w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 850px) 100vw, 850px\" \/><p id=\"caption-attachment-13125\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">add reflective tape onto your motorcycle can also improve its visibility<\/p><\/div>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Bright_Clothing\"><\/span>Bright Clothing<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p><strong>Wear bright or reflective clothing<\/strong> can also enhance you and your motorcycle's visibility. This is crucial in winter when daylight is limited and adverse weather can reduce visibility even further.<\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Use_Reflective_Tape\"><\/span>Use Reflective Tape<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p><strong>Add reflective tape to your motorcycle and gear.<\/strong> This simple addition can significantly improve your visibility to other drivers. These tapes will be especially helpful in low-light conditions.<\/p>\n<div class=\"su-box su-box-style-glass\" id=\"\" style=\"border-color:#0000b1;border-radius:5px;\"><div class=\"su-box-title\" style=\"background-color:#0913e4;color:#FFFFFF;border-top-left-radius:3px;border-top-right-radius:3px\">Detailed Tips to Make Your Motorcycle More Visible<\/div><div class=\"su-box-content su-u-clearfix su-u-trim\" style=\"border-bottom-left-radius:3px;border-bottom-right-radius:3px\">\n<a href=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/how-to-make-your-motorcycle-more-visible\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">How to Make Your Motorcycle More Visible? Maintain Your Riding Skills<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p>First of all, if you are a novice rider, we do not recommend riding in winter unless you have to. Because most novice riders who have been riding for less than a year have no experience riding in winter. If you ride on the road rashly, it is easy to cause safety accidents.<\/p>\n<p>Of course, for experienced riders, don't take it lightly and let your guard down. Before riding in winter, you also need to practice to find the feeling you had when riding last winter.<\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Pay_attention_to_vigilance\"><\/span>Pay attention to vigilance<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>When riding in winter, drivers are more likely to be distracted. Besides, weather such as rain, snow, and fog will also affect your vision. Thus, riders need to <strong>be more focused and be aware of the blind spots<\/strong> of both yours and other vehicles.<\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Increase_the_distance_between_vehicles\"><\/span>Increase the distance between vehicles<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p><strong>Increasing the distance between you and other vehicles<\/strong> is one of the important winter motorcycle riding safety tips. Because in winter, you and other vehicles need more vision and braking distance than in other seasons.<\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Practice_in_a_safe_area\"><\/span>Practice in a safe area<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>If you are a novice in winter riding, practice in a safe, controlled environment before heading to busy roads. Parking lots or quiet streets are ideal places to get familiar with different handling characteristics.<\/p>\n<p>And, if you live in an area where there are snow and ice in the winter, you also need to be familiar with some snow and ice riding techniques. Because snow and ice riding techniques are still different from typical winter riding.<\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Take_a_winter_riding_course\"><\/span>Take a winter riding course<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>If you are a novice, you can also consider signing up for a winter riding course. There, professional instructors will teach you a wealth of winter motorcycle riding tips.<\/p>\n<p>These courses provide valuable skills for handling the bike in cold and slippery conditions, which can enhance your confidence and safety.<\/p>\n<div class=\"su-box su-box-style-glass\" id=\"\" style=\"border-color:#0000b1;border-radius:5px;\"><div class=\"su-box-title\" style=\"background-color:#0913e4;color:#FFFFFF;border-top-left-radius:3px;border-top-right-radius:3px\">More Riding Skills<\/div><div class=\"su-box-content su-u-clearfix su-u-trim\" style=\"border-bottom-left-radius:3px;border-bottom-right-radius:3px\">\n<a href=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/17-essential-riding-skills-every-rider-should-know\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">17 Essential Riding Skills Every Rider Should Know<\/a><\/div><\/div>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"9_Stay_Connected\"><\/span>#9. Stay Connected<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p>When riding in the winter, always make sure you can contact your family and friends. If <a href=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/what-should-you-do-after-a-motorcycle-accident\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">an accident occurs<\/a>, cold weather can make it more difficult to help, such as delaying the arrival of rescue forces.<\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Carry_a_fully_charged_phone\"><\/span>Carry a fully charged phone<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>Always carry a fully charged phone with you in case of an emergency. If riding for longer periods of time, consider carrying a portable charger. These will ensure that you can call for help if needed.<\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Tell_others_about_your_route\"><\/span>Tell others about your route<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>Tell your family or friends about your planned route and estimated time of arrival. This way, if there is a problem, they can notify the authorities of your location.<\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"10_Prepare_for_Emergencies\"><\/span>#10. Prepare for Emergencies<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Prepare_an_emergency_kit\"><\/span>Prepare an emergency kit<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p>Carry an emergency kit that includes items such as a <strong>flashlight, first aid supplies, spare fuses, and basic tools.<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>In addition, you may need to <strong>pack extra cold weather gear<\/strong> because of the colder winter temperatures. Include a thermal blanket and some non-perishable snacks in case you get stranded.<\/p>\n<h4><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Know_basic_repairs\"><\/span>Know basic repairs<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h4>\n<p><strong>Being familiar with basic motorcycle repairs<\/strong> is a good idea. Knowing how to fix a flat tire or jump-start your battery is useful if you run into problems on the trail. Otherwise, it can be dangerous to get stuck with your motorcycle in the snow during extreme winter weather.<\/p>\n<hr>\n<div id=\"attachment_13157\" style=\"width: 860px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-13157\" class=\"wp-image-13157\" src=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/two-men-ride-motorcycle-in-the-winter-snow.jpg\" alt=\"two men ride motorcycles in the winter snow\" width=\"850\" height=\"564\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/two-men-ride-motorcycle-in-the-winter-snow.jpg 1017w, https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/two-men-ride-motorcycle-in-the-winter-snow-500x332.jpg 500w, https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/two-men-ride-motorcycle-in-the-winter-snow-350x232.jpg 350w, https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/two-men-ride-motorcycle-in-the-winter-snow-768x510.jpg 768w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 850px) 100vw, 850px\" \/><p id=\"caption-attachment-13157\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">two men ride motorcycles in the winter snow <em>(Source: Royal Enfield)<\/em><\/p><\/div>\n<h2><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Motorcycle_Winter_Riding_Tips_FAQS\"><\/span>Motorcycle Winter Riding Tips FAQS<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"How_cold_is_too_cold_to_ride_a_motorcycle\"><\/span>How cold is too cold to ride a motorcycle?<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p><strong>When temperatures drop below freezing, around 32\u00b0F (0\u00b0C), due to the potential for ice on the roads. Riding a motorcycle under this temperature will become risky.<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>The wind chill can make it feel even colder, increasing the risk of frostbite and hypothermia. Besides, the motorbikes also become harder to handle as tires lose grip.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Some riders find anything below 40\u00b0F (4\u00b0C) uncomfortable without <a href=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/cold-weather-gear-for-adventure-motorcycle-riding\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">proper gear<\/a>.<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Ultimately, it's crucial to assess road conditions, your bike's capabilities, and your comfort level before deciding to ride in cold weather.<\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"How_long_should_I_warm_up_my_motorcycle_in_the_winter\"><\/span>How long should I warm up my motorcycle in the winter?<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p>In winter, warm up your motorcycle for about <strong>1 to 5 minutes<\/strong>. This allows the engine oil to circulate properly, ensuring smoother performance.<\/p>\n<p>Modern motorbikes generally don't need long warm-up times due to efficient fuel injection systems.<\/p>\n<p>Just start the engine, let it idle briefly, and ride gently until it reaches optimal temperature. Besides, you should avoid revving the engine hard right away.<\/p>\n<p>This practice helps prevent engine wear and ensures all components are ready for the cold ride ahead.<\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"When_should_you_not_ride_a_motorcycle\"><\/span>When should you not ride a motorcycle?<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p>Avoid riding a motorcycle during <strong>severe weather conditions<\/strong>. For example, the heavy rain, snow, ice, or strong winds day, as these increase the risk of accidents.<\/p>\n<p>Also, <strong>don't ride if you're feeling unwell, fatigued, or under the influence of alcohol or drugs.<\/strong> These will impair your reaction time and judgment.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Poor visibility<\/strong>, whether due to fog, heavy traffic, or nighttime darkness without proper lighting, is another reason to refrain.<\/p>\n<p>Always prioritize safety and assess both your condition and the environment before deciding to ride.<\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Is_it_OK_to_leave_a_motorcycle_outside_in_the_winter\"><\/span>Is it OK to leave a motorcycle outside in the winter?<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p>Leaving a motorcycle outside in winter is <strong>not ideal<\/strong>, but it can be managed with precautions. Here are some tips you can follow:<\/p>\n<ol>\n<li>Use a high-quality, waterproof cover to protect it from snow, rain, and ice. Ensure the cover is breathable to prevent moisture buildup, which can lead to rust.<\/li>\n<li>Consider using a battery tender to maintain the charge<\/li>\n<li>Keep tires off the ground to prevent flat spots.<\/li>\n<li>Regularly check and lubricate moving parts to prevent corrosion.<\/li>\n<li>If possible, <a href=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/motorcycle-winter-storage-tips\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">store the motorbike<\/a> in a garage or sheltered area for better protection.<\/li>\n<\/ol>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Does_snow_damage_a_motorcycle\"><\/span>Does snow damage a motorcycle?<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p><strong>Snow itself doesn't directly damage a motorcycle, but it can lead to issues.<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Moisture from melting snow can cause rust and corrosion, especially on exposed metal parts.<\/p>\n<p>Besides, the salt used on roads to melt snow can also corrode metal and damage the bike's finish.<\/p>\n<p>If a motorcycle is left in the snow without protection, the battery might drain faster due to cold temperatures.<\/p>\n<p>To prevent damage, use a waterproof cover and regularly clean and lubricate the bike.<\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Do_I_need_to_winterize_my_motorcycle\"><\/span>Do I need to winterize my motorcycle?<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p><strong>Yes, you should <a href=\"https:\/\/www.fodsports.com\/blog\/how-to-winterize-a-motorcycle\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">winterize your motorcycle<\/a> if you\u2019re not riding it during the winter months.<\/strong> This process protects it from damage caused by cold weather and inactivity.<\/p>\n<p>Key steps include: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Adding fuel stabilizer to prevent the gas from degrading<\/li>\n<li>Charging the battery or using a battery tender<\/li>\n<li>Changing the oil to avoid engine corrosion<\/li>\n<li>Clean and lubricate the chain<\/li>\n<li>Cover the bike with a breathable cover<\/li>\n<li>Ensure tires are properly inflated to prevent flat spots.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h2><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Conclusion\"><\/span>Conclusion<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<p>Riding a motorcycle in winter can be a rewarding experience, offering unique sights and a sense of adventure.<\/p>\n<p>However, it requires careful preparation and a cautious mindset.<\/p>\n<p>By following these motorcycle winter riding tips, you can enjoy winter rides safely and comfortably.<\/p>\n<p>Remember, the key to successful winter riding lies in preparation, awareness, and adaptability.
